now, IMO, the best band was the old Angra, I think the separation was a loss for both sides even though there are 2 bands now, like I use to say, the greatness of both bands is guaranteed because Rafael is in Angra and Andre in Shaman, but together they wrote masterpieces ...
I also think that Shaman is a bit closer from being the old Angra then the new Angra is (and it's not because of Matos voice, DUH)
it's been commented that Angra got a bit closer from power metal with the new album, lots of people didn't like the sounds of the keyboards
Shaman had the same producer that worked with Angra in Angels Cry and Holy Land - Sascha Paeth - and this guy is fantastic imo, sets perfect arrengements, nice sounds
Shaman has only one guitarrist and unfortunally he can't be compared to Kiko or Rafael, so in this aspect Shaman is not as good as Angra
anyway, the band followed the way I think Matos wanted to take in Angra, but unfortunally the band split ...![]()

Rebirth sounds like an Angra cover band
Nova Era = Carry On
Unholy Wars = Carolina IV
Visions Prelude = Lasting Child
it's like just taking what Angra did in the past and duplicating it with a more everyday, run-of-the-mill unoriginal power singer, and replacing the wonderful orchestration with cheesy, inexpensive-sounding keyboard pads.
of course though..the lead work is stellar.
Shaman is an evolution of the old Angra sound.
Still the brilliant orchestration and ethnic instrumentation, but moving into a more prog rock direction with more keyboards, and less pounding chugga-chugga power metal songs.
Some of the songs like Ritual, Blind Spell, For Tommorow are definately more melodic prog than power metal.
